We are looking for an Electrical Inspector for our Switchboard team on 1st shift. This position will be based at our Wendell, NC facility.

Responsibilities
  • As an Inspector you will be responsible for performing in‑process electrical inspections on Switchboard products. This is an in‑process inspection role on the assembly lines, ensuring electrical integrity, compliance, and quality at each stage of production.
  • Perform in‑process electrical inspection duties on Switchboard assemblies.
  • Verify wiring, torque, continuity, and proper installation of electrical components.
  • Inspect each product to company Quality Standards and defined guidelines.
  • Ensure compliance with engineering documentation, schematics, and specifications.
  • Identify non‑conformances and support corrective actions when required.
  • Collaborate with production teams to ensure quality and reliability throughout the assembly process.

Qualifications

Basic Qualifications:

  • 1+ year of prior work experience with electrical production and inspection.
  • 1+ year of experience performing electrical torque verification using torque tools.
  • Strong analytical skills to perform point‑to‑point checks, continuity checks, and sequence‑of‑operation verifications.
  • Experience working with electrical inspection tools and understanding product electrical drawings, and basic computer skills.
  • Ability to read and work with electrical schematic drawings, wiring diagrams, layouts, and wire lists, including troubleshooting circuits.
  • Strong communication skills in English, both verbal and written.
